Nga Tohutohu Whakahaere

The Elan Self-Healing Cutting Mat is designed for precision cutting with rotary cutters, craft knives, and other cutting tools. Follow these guidelines for effective use:

  1. Whakaritehia to rauemi: Place the fabric, paper, or other material you wish to cut smoothly and flatly on the cutting mat.
  2. Align with Grid: Use the mat's precise imperial grid lines to align your material for accurate measurements and straight cuts.
  3. Use a Ruler/Straight Edge: For best results and safety, always use a quilting ruler or straight edge as a guide for your cutting tool.
  4. Whakamahia te pēhanga ōrite: When cutting, apply firm, even pressure to your cutting tool. The self-healing surface will absorb the cut, protecting your work surface.
  5. Rotate Mat for Angles: Utilize the various angle markings on the mat for precise diagonal or angled cuts.

Te Tiaki me te Tiaki

Proper care will extend the life of your Elan Self-Healing Cutting Mat:

  • Kaua e piko: To maintain the mat's flatness and self-healing properties, avoid bending or rolling it. Store it flat.
  • Avoid Direct Heat and Sunlight: Exposure to extreme temperatures or direct sunlight can cause the mat to warp or degrade. Store in a cool, dry place.
  • Horoi Ringa Anake: Horoia te whariki ki te panuiamp cloth and mild soap if necessary. Do not submerge in water or use harsh chemicals.
  • Tītaka Whakamahi: Periodically rotate the mat to distribute wear evenly across the surface, especially if you frequently cut in the same areas.

Raparongoā

Anei etahi take noa me o raatau otinga:

PutangaTake peaRongoā
Mat is warped or not lying flatImproper storage (bent/rolled), exposure to heat/cold.Lay flat in a warm room, place heavy objects evenly on top for a few days. Avoid extreme temperatures.
Cuts are not healing properlyExcessive pressure, dull blade, or very deep cuts.Use a sharp blade, apply appropriate pressure. For deep cuts, rotate the mat to use a different area.
Grid lines fadingHeavy use, abrasive cleaning agents.Avoid harsh chemicals. While lines are durable, continuous heavy friction can cause minor wear over time.
